Big Ideas for Small Closets

TIPS AND TRICKS FOR MAKING THE MOST OF LIMITED SPACE

When it comes to a small clothes closet, the key to making it work starts with maximizing every inch of space. That way, you can find exactly what you’re looking for without digging through piles of stuff (and stressing yourself out in the process).

First, though, you’ll need to pare down the items you already own. Start by taking everything out and sorting it into a pile to keep, a pile to donate, and a pile to toss. Remember, if an item doesn’t spark joy or you can’t remember the last time you wore it, it’s time to say goodbye.

Then consider the following space savers and create a plan based on what will work best for you.
